Abstract

Strong competition: A method for the meta-selective arylation of the highly versatile α-aryl carbonyl motif using diaryliodonium salts is described. In this CuII-catalyzed process the remote carbonyl group is capable of overpowering even strongly para-directing functionalities to form the elusive meta-products (see scheme). Remarkably, the arylation process can also operate under metal-free conditions.
